Japanese kokugaku scholar renowned for his studies of classical literature and Shinto traditions.
Born in 1629, Mosui became one of the leading kokugaku scholars of the Edo period. He researched ancient Japanese texts such as the Kojiki and Man'yōshū, offering new interpretations of Shinto rituals. His work influenced later scholars and contributed to the development of Japanese philology. Mosui's commentaries emphasized original Japanese traditions over Chinese influence. He taught many disciples and published key treatises on classical poetry and Shinto practices. His scholarship laid the groundwork for the kokugaku revival in the 18th century.
